“We did not have elements to prove that Iran had a plan or a systematic effort towards a nuclear weapon.” Part 2 of my conversation with UN atomic energy watchdog chief Rafael Mariano Grossi, who assessed the impact of US strikes on Iran’s nuclear sites:
